Figure 2.
IL-32α inhibits vascular smooth muscle cell (VSMC) migration and proliferation. VSMCs were isolated from thoracic aortas of hIL-32α-Tg and non-Tg mice. (A) VSMCs were cultured in an ibidi μ-Dish with culture inserts for 24 h. Cells were then treated with PDGF-BB (25 ng/mL; 24 h) in serum-free media, and cell migration was monitored for 18 h by taking pictures every 3 h. The area of migrated cells was quantified (n = 3). Images shown are representative microscopy images at 18 h. (B) VSMCs were cultured in 96-well plates for 24 h, serum-starved for 12 h, then treated with PDGF-BB (25 ng/mL; 24 h), and cell proliferation was determined by BrdU incorporation assay (n = 5 each). (C-D) VSMCs from non-Tg mice were treated with rhIL-32α (25-100 ng/mL) for 24 h in serum-free medium, then cells were treated with PDGF-BB (25 ng/mL; 24 h). (C) cell migration (n = 3) and (D) cell proliferation (n = 5) were determined as described above (data shown as mean ± SEM, *p < 0.05 by Student's t-test). Images shown in C are representative microscopy images for each group. (E) VSMCs were lysed and analyzed by western blotting with antibodies against PCNA, p21, phospho-ERK1/2, and total-ERK1/2, using β-actin as a loading control. (F) For in vitro MMP activity assays, cells were cultured in 96-well plates for 24 h, then treated with PDGF-BB (25 ng/mL; 24 h). MMP activity was determined by cell-based enzyme-linked immunosorbent assay (ELISA) using DQ™-gelatin (data shown as mean ± SEM; n = 8, *p < 0.05 as determined by Student's t-test). (G) To evaluate specific MMPs activity, cells were cultured in 6-well plates for 24 h, then treated with PDGF-BB (25 ng/mL; 24 h), then gelatinolytic activity (MMP-2; 72 kDa) was determined in culture medium using gelatin zymography followed by Coomassie blue staining. GM6001 (40 μM), a broad-spectrum MMP inhibitor, was used as negative control. Bar diagrams presented fold change of MMP-2 considering the serum-free control density as 1 (data shown as mean ± SEM, n = 3, *p < 0.05 as determined by Student's t-test).
